7-day Lorraine Tour

GUIDED TOUR BY SHIP AND BIKE FROM AND TO AMSTERDAM

This journey takes you through the green countryside of the France Lorraine district. You cycle along well maintained bike paths, between the rivers Moselle and Meurthe, and you can enjoy as well the culture as the nature in this part of France.


Daily program Wasserbillig - Toul (The program is subject to change without notice)

Saturday: (cycling distance appr. 15 km)
The crew of La Belle Fleur welcomes you on board around 15h, in the border village of Wasserbillig. From here you will start a short bike trip along the river Sauer, which is a small border river that flows closely past the mooring place of the ship. On this trip, you will pass along several nice and cosy villages.

Sunday: (cycling distance appr. 35 km)
After breakfast, you will cycle to the pearl of the river Moselle "Remich". On the way you can visit the small village of Ehnen with its wine museum. After a walk through the old streets and narrows alleys, you can continue your bike tour to the old roman villa in Nennig, where you can be amazed by the beautiful and well-kept tiles.

Monday: (cycling distance appr. 40 km)
Today you will ride into France, and with that the scenery will change too. The narrow Moselle valley becomes flatter and wider. This gives you the opportunity to make a deeper acquaintance with the country. But before we leave Luxemburg we visit the small but famous village of Schengen. There were once one of the most important treaty's was signed, is now a European museum. But a visit to the Maginot-line is certainly also a part of the program today. The underground defence system stretches across the whole area, which was meant to protect France, and at the same time make all facilities available for pure survival. In other words, you'll be looking at a masterpiece of wartime architecture. When it is coffee time, La Belle Fleur expects you in Thionville; a city that was rich in metal industry, but today it is primarily a city of beautiful buildings, left behind by the many conquests, such as the Romans, the Luxembourgers and the Spaniards.

Tuesday: (cycling distance appr. 35 km)
The trip today takes you along the Moselle, where you can enjoy all that made this region so great. You ride past old steel factories and pumping-stations, across shady bike paths to the very well-known city of Metz. In short, today is dedicated to industrial heritage, nature, and for the perfect finish; examples of great cultural achievements. Upon arrival in Metz, you can also participate in a guided walk through the city, not just to admire the Centre Pompidou, but also the Cathedral and so much more. Or perhaps you would rather enjoy the ambiance at the many squares and terraces the city is proud of.

Wednesday: (cycling distance appr. 55 km or 25 km)
Now it's time for a somewhat more adventurous trip; the old towpaths of the Moselle take you to the picturesque Pont-à-Mousson. Or you can stay on board of La Belle Fleur After a visit to this city, which has a typical character because it is situated on both banks of the Moselle, you'll bike through an old canaled part of the Moselle. As you ride through, you will be amazed by the beauty of the area, as you eventually arrive at one of those typical quiet little French villages of Frouard. This village seems to have gone to sleep under the vicinity of Metz and Nancy, and perhaps that's how it got it's quite nature.

Thursday: (cycling distance appr 30km)
Today the cycle path leads you along the connecting channel between the Moselle and the Meurthe to Nancy. After a visit to this metropolitan city, the tour continues to the old fortress-city of Liverdun. There, the La Belle Fleur will await you at an idyllic spot.

Friday: (cycling distance appr 17km)
From Liverdun we cycle in the direction of Toul. A small, charming fortress-city with a rich history situated at the Moselle's riverside. After a cup of coffee in the afternoon, the team of the La Belle Fleur says goodbye.

Ship: La Bellle Fleur - Category Standard Plus
The La Belle Fleur was built in 1929 as a freighter of type 'luxury motor', under the name Anjoma. In 1993 the ship was converted into a passenger ship. At that time, they also renamed and given the name Sylvia. Meanwhile the ship is internally renovated, rebuilt and it got a new name.
